Bought my dress!!!  I don't know how to attach pics on here, but it is elegant and classy, and I LOVE IT! Here are my salon reviews:

LaRaine's Bridal Salon:  Great staff. I had the last appointment of the day on a Friday, so we had the boutique to ourselves - which was good because the dresses are on the second floor of a house and there isn't much mirror/try on room from what I could see. Sarah was fantastic, and I loved that she gave us a tour of dresses, designers, and prices and then left me and my mom alone to browse. They never asked us about price, so there was no pressure since it was all visible. Each dress had a tag on it with a picture of the gown on a model, the price, the fabric, and designer. That was so helpful! I found a dress I really liked here and would have bought it if I hadn't found one later that I liked better.

Brides by Demetrios - I do not recommend. It looks better on the outside then any other salon I visited because it is a chain, but they can afford to have low quality and unentergetic staff for the same reason. The ladies were nice, but not passionate about their work - just waiting for their shift to end. The dresses looked cheaper then anything I saw anywhere else, but the prices were still just as high!!! This place has branding power, but I believe you can get a better quality dress cheaper at most Atlanta boutiques. I tried on a couple of gowns to be nice, but wish I hadn't. They have a 5 dress try on max then ask you to make another appointment if you'd like to try more then that...

Le Dress - This is a consignment store. I didn't find anything here to try on because there was a small selection in my size, but this is a good option for those wanting a designer gown at discount rates. I thought some rates were a little high for used dresses though...

Sweet Elegance - THE BEST. This is a knot pick for a reason. Amiee  (sp?) and her daughter are so sweet and energetic. The business is their livelihood, so the women are really devoted to creating the best possible experience for their clients. I had the first appointment of the day and fell in love with two gowns - one picked by me and the other picked by the owner. I came back and decided on the one the owner choose for me. They had a busy afternoon and hadn't eaten yet, but were glad to try the dresses back on me (like 4 times...) and help me decide.  From my research I feel that their prices are fair (even alterations and undergarments were quoted cheaper then other places), and the women have a talent for picking dresses.
